With more than 3000 plate and tubular evaporator references all over the world within the dairy, food, brewery, beverage, chemical and pharmaceutical sectors, APV Systems possesses the broadest experience within the field of evaporation processing. APV has the widest range of tubular and plate evaporators including falling film, rising / falling film, forced circulation and natural circulation and has the proven ability to combine this technology with in-house knowledge about membrane filtration, spray drying, and distillation. |
Typical applications are:
- Milk and milk products
- Sweetened condensed milk
- WPC35, WPC60 and WPC80
- Whey and whey permeate
- Fruit juice (tropical, citrus, temperate)
- Coffee, tea
- Sugar (different types)
- Vitamins, pharmaceuticals
- Various teas and herb extracts
- Various proteins e.g. blood or gelatin
- Various broths e.g. chicken beef
- Bulk chemicals
- Waste water
- Black liquor
- Caustic (NaOH)
- Electrolyte
- Spent waste water (distilleries)
- Dyestuff production
- General waste water
The principles of evaporation:
- The product to be concentrated is separated from the heating medium by a tube wall, or a flat curved plate
- The typical heating medium is steam or vapor
- The system can be evacuated in order to lower the boiling temperature
- The evaporated vapor can be reused as heating medium often in combination with either mechanical or thermal recompression.
